Sheraton Philadelphia University City Hotel welcomes pets at their pet-friendly accommodation. The number of pets allowed is 1. Dogs only. Pet weight limit is 80 lbs. **In common areas, pets must be on leash or in carrier.

About This Property
On the campus of the University of Pennsylvania and adjacent to Drexel University, this hotel is 0.7 mi from the 30th Street Amtrak Station. It offers free WiFi. Rooms at the Philadelphia University Sheraton offer room service. The rooms are equipped with hair dryers and ironing facilities. The Sheraton Philadelphia University City Hotel is equipped with 8 meeting rooms and a 24-hour gym. Guests at the Sheraton City Hotel can dine at Sang Kee Noodle House Restaurant, which features Asian cuisine. The Sang Kee Noodle House Lounge offers cocktails. The Penn Museum is 3169 feet from the property. Pool Closed Permanently - The Hotel is Unable to offer guests access outdoor pool
